Pike Creek, DE vs Wilmington Manor, DE
The cost of living difference between Pike Creek, DE and Wilmington Manor, DE is dramatic. Wilmington Manor is 58.7% cheaper than Pike Creek, a gap that translates to thousands of dollars per year in household expenses. Pike Creek has a cost index of 139 while Wilmington Manor sits at 88, making this one of the more striking comparisons on our site. Relocating between these cities would require a serious reassessment of budget and lifestyle expectations.
On the housing front, median rent in Pike Creek is $2,294/month compared to $1,120/month in Wilmington Manor — a 105%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Wilmington Manor is more affordable at $220,400 median vs $414,700.
Median household income in Pike Creek is $135,703 compared to $72,346 in Wilmington Manor (+87.6%). While Pike Creek is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income. Looking at affordability, residents of Pike Creek spend roughly 20.3% of their income on rent, more than the 18.6% in Wilmington Manor.
